She debut at the age 15, and she gonna turn 30 this may. She has been a singer for 15 years, so her discography, singing style, skill, tones did evolved multiple times over such a long period. After her initial debut contract that lasts for 7 years, when she sign for her new contract, she got her music production right, and begin to write and produce some of her own songs, and begin her age series from "23"," Palette"(25), "Eight"(28) and next one is supposingly at her age 32 which is mirrored to her beginning of age series 23.

3:45 as iu's career progressed, she took more and more creative control over her music. in her first few albums after her debut at age 16, all of the songs were written by other songwriters, but slowly she began to write more and more of her own songs. for example, the second song in this video, "friday," was written by iu. by the time she was 23, she released her mini-album "chat-shire", which was the first time she was the sole lyricist and producer of her album. ever since then, she has really cemented herself as one of the top songwriters in south korea, and now almost all of the songs she releases are written (or co-written) by herself. (sometimes koreans joke that iu's lyrics should be taught in korean literature classes lol). she often writes very personal and introspective lyrics (e.g. with her "age series" songs like "twenty-three", "palette", "eight"), but they also cover a wide range of universal themes and ideas that make her songs super relatable for many people.
